CHAPTER 24

Speaking of Baobao, its space was only a 100 square meter room so it wasn't possible to safekeep big items. Shao Haoran had only stored basic necessities and most important items in Baobao's space.

Leaving the bank, Shao Haoran knew that he didn't have any other errand he needs to do at this time. Thus, he didn't hesitate to walk towards his house in the base. He had rented this house for a month and was planning to renew at the end of the week when he returns from the mission. But now that he plans to live in Shen Tian's safe zone, there was no need to renew the lease.

The house was located in one of the well-off areas in the base. Although it wasn't as good as Shen Tian's guest room in the safe zone, by the standards of the apocalypse, his house was worth envying for other people in the base.

Arriving at his home, Shao Haoran first washed up. He also dragged Baobao into the bathroom to wash off the dust and dirt on its body. Baobao wasn't all that against bathing, but just too lazy.

After Shao Haoran had taken a bath and disposed of the bloodied clothes he wore in the forest, he then took a look around his home.

"Well, I guess this will be the last time that I'll be staying here."

He then proceeded to take an inventory of the things he owned. For stuff that he considered useful, he asked Baobao to store them in its space. These include food items, clothes, toiletries, and utensils. For other items such as pillows, beddings, blankets, and pots/pans, he packed them all up and put them to the side. He will be selling them off for a few crystal cores at the trade hall tomorrow before he leaves.

There wasn't much to pack so Shen Tian finished fast. It was just in time for dinner. Since he had already stowed away the pots and pans, he decided to eat at the canteen.

"10 crystal cores for a simple meal?", Shao Haoran can't help but marvel at the pricing of the meals in the canteen. He had already started regarding crystal cores as most important after his life and Baobao's life, so 10 crystal cores for a simple meal is quite a hefty price to pay for him now.

However, thinking that this will be the last time, he still opted to eat at the canteen. He bought a portion for himself as well as for Baobao.

"Let's just splurge for this meal."

Tray in hand, he scanned the bustling room, his eyes seeking out familiar faces amidst the crowd.

"Ah, there they are.", Shao Haoran was relieved to his targets.

Yes, Shao Haoran had another purpose for eating at the canteen. He had planned to talk to some people about moving to Shen Tian's base, and he already had a couple of candidates in mind.

Two of the three people he was looking for was eating at a table a bit farther away with their party. These two were members of a different mercenary group when Shen Haoran met them. He was indebted to these two because they had once watched his back during a dangerous situation. However, they parted ways when the two wanted to form a party. Shen Haoran was a lone wolf and he prefers to go about his business alone, so he declined the two's invitation to join the group they were starting.

On the other hand, the last one was lining up at the takeout booth. Perhaps, the man had already planned to eat his meal at home. After all, he already had a wife and a son waiting for him. In fact, he may even be buying their portions as well.

Shao Haoran decided to go to the takeout booth first as it was the closest to him.

"Li Qingshan.", Shao Haoran called out to the man to get his attention.

"Shao Haoran!" Li Qingshan happily acknowledged his friend. "I haven't seen you around for several days now. Have you just got back from a mission?"

"Yes, I just returned today.", Shao Haoran replied.

"Good! It's good that you returned safe. You don't have any injuries, right?"

Li Qingshan scrutinized his friend from head to toe. Shao Haoran usually have the habit of not letting anyone know if he's hurt.

"No, I'm perfectly fine.", Shao Haoran chuckled. He can feel the genuine care from Li Qingshan. "By the way, do you have time to drop by my house later?"

"Huh? Is something wrong?", Li Qingshan became nervous at Shao Haoran's invitation. Truth be told, it's very rare for Shao Haoran to invite people into his home. He's a lone wolf so he doesn't like it when people stay a long time in his territory. Even if he is Shao Haoran's good friend, he will get kicked out of his house if he overstayed his welcome. With that in mind, Li Qingshan thought that something bad happened for Shao Haoran to proactively invite him to his house.

"Don't worry, it's nothing bad. I just have something to discuss with you.", Shao Haoran helplessly assuaged Li Qingshan's fears. "Do you have time?"

"Yes, I can come by your house later after dinner. Is that okay?"

"That's perfectly fine.", Shao Haoran nodded. "Okay, I won't hold you up any longer. I still need to talk to Fang Cheng and Mo Jun."

"Okay, go ahead. Let's talk after dinner."

Shao Haoran then approached the two other friends he had planned to talk to.

"Hey, Fang Cheng, Mo Jun, mind if I take a seat?"

"Shao Haoran!", both men exclaimed upon seeing him. The other members in the party also nodded at Shao Haoran as they know that he was friends with their party leaders.

"Glad that you returned safe and sound from your mission!", Fang Cheng slapped Shao Haoran's back in happiness. "So how was it?"

Shao Haoran placed his meal on the table and took a scoop to eat first before answering the man.

"Well, it looks like the west forest side will soon develop a zombie horde if we leave it as it is."

The sudden news dampened the mood of everyone on the table. What they fear the most is when a scattered zombie group come together to form a horde. A horde has more firepower than scattered zombie groups, after all. There's also the high chance that a horde will have a controlling zombie, which makes it trickier to fight against.

"How many months do we have before it becomes a horde?"

"Probably around two to three months if the zombies that gathered there doesn't decrease."

"Shit!", one of the men at the table cursed. "We're going to be sent on a subjugation mission soon, then?"

The table bustled into chitchat as everyone guessed how the base higher ups will react to the news.

Shao Haoran, the one who delivered the news, stayed silent and allowed them to talk to each other. Only when Fang Cheng or Mo Jun cued him in that he responded with his thoughts.

After dinner, Fang Cheng and Mo Jun's party and Shao Haoran were about to part ways, but Shao Haoran stopped the two and talked to them.

"I'll be leaving the base tomorrow.", Shao Haoran revealed. "And it's for good."

"Huh?", the two men were shocked at his words.

"If you have the time later, you can come by my house and we can talk about it.", Shao Haoran preemptively spoke up to block their words. "I plan to talk to Li Qingshen as well so let's talk things over all at once."

Feng Cheng and Mo Jun looked at each other. They felt Shao Haoran's seriousness, so they nodded to each other.

"Okay, we'll come by your house after we leave our stuff at our house.", Feng Cheng replied.
